As the crisp autumn breeze sweeps through the leaves, turning the landscape into a vibrant tapestry of amber, crimson, and gold, "Fall Flash Fiction Tale" invites you to embark on an enchanting literary journey. This captivating collection of short stories paints a vivid canvas of the season's allure and ephemeral nature, exploring themes of love, loss, and the transformative power of change.

A Kaleidoscope of Autumnal Vignettes

Within these pages, you will find an array of tales that capture the essence of the falling season. Each story is a meticulously crafted vignette, a snapshot into a world painted with autumn's vibrant hues. You will meet characters who grapple with the impending change, find solace in the beauty of nature, and embrace the bittersweet nostalgia of the season.

Love's Harvest Amidst the Leaves

In "Russet Rhapsody," a young couple finds their love tested as the leaves start to fall. Their bond is strained by unspoken words and the inevitable passage of time. Yet, amidst the swirling leaves, they stumble upon a moment of profound connection, reminiscent of the autumn's transient beauty.

Whispers of Loss in the Autumn Wind

The story "Ochre Elegy" paints a poignant picture of loss and remembrance. An elderly woman sits on her porch, surrounded by the fading blooms of her garden. As the autumn wind carries away the fallen petals, she reflects on a love that has long since passed, her heart etched with the bittersweetness of memory.

Nature's Embrace and the Changing Tide

"Hickory Hues" follows a solitary hiker as he treks through the autumn woods. Along the way, he encounters a majestic tree whose golden leaves seem to whisper secrets of the season. Through his encounters with nature, he finds solace and a renewed appreciation for life's ever-changing cycle.

A Symphony of Autumnal Senses

"Fall Flash Fiction Tale" is not merely a collection; it is a sensory experience that immerses you in the sights, sounds, and scents of the season. The rustling of falling leaves, the earthy aroma of damp soil, and the vibrant hues of the changing landscape are woven into the very fabric of the stories, creating an evocative tapestry that transports you into the heart of autumn.

A Literary Treasure for Autumns to Come

With its lyrical prose, evocative imagery, and poignant themes, "Fall Flash Fiction Tale" is a timeless literary treasure that will resonate with readers long after the leaves have fallen. It is a book that captures the essence of the autumn season, inviting you to reflect on the ephemeral nature of time, the enduring power of love, and the restorative embrace of nature.

Whether you are a seasoned reader of flash fiction or a newcomer seeking a captivating autumnal escape, "Fall Flash Fiction Tale" promises to leave an enduring imprint on your literary landscape. Immerse yourself in its enchanting pages and discover the magic that unfolds when autumn's ethereal beauty weaves its tale.
